Vortex Crossfire II 2-7×32 Scout Scope Review (2024)

A scout scope, such as the Vortex Crossfire II 2-7×32, is designed to enhance the shooting experience by offering a versatile magnification range and long eye relief, ideal for mounting on rifles with forward-reaching setups. This scope’s design caters to the needs of shooters who prefer a setup that allows for both quick target acquisition and the ability to engage targets at varying distances.

The generous eye relief ensures that users can maintain a comfortable shooting position, crucial for extended periods in the field. This aspect, combined with a magnification range that’s broad enough to cover close to medium distances, makes it a fitting choice for scout rifles.

Analyzing its construction, the use of aircraft-grade aluminum promises durability while maintaining a lightweight profile, essential for not overburdening the rifle.

Detailed Features

Delving into the detailed features of the Vortex Crossfire II 2-7×32 Scout Scope reveals a design meticulously engineered for optimal performance and reliability. Its aircraft-grade aluminum construction ensures strength and durability, while the nitrogen-purged interior guarantees waterproof and fog-proof performance.

The V-Plex reticle, designed for all-purpose hunting, paired with an ultra-forgiving eye box, enhances target acquisition speed. The scope’s 9.45 inches of eye relief is particularly beneficial for scout rifles, offering increased safety and comfort. Moreover, the fast focus eyepiece facilitates quick reticle focusing, a critical feature for dynamic shooting situations.

The inclusion of capped reset turrets with MOA clicks allows for precise adjustments. Anti-reflective, fully multi-coated lenses ensure clear views, even in challenging light conditions. This combination of features positions the Vortex Crossfire II as a versatile tool for hunters and shooters alike.

Advantages

Evaluating the Vortex Crossfire II 2-7×32 Scout Scope reveals several advantages that make it a standout choice for hunters and shooters alike. Its impressive features provide not just functionality but also reliability in various shooting conditions. Here’s a closer look:

  • Generous Eye Relief: With 9.45 inches of eye relief, it ensures safety and comfort, especially for high-recoil rifles.
  • Clear Optics: Anti-reflective, fully multi-coated lenses deliver crisp, bright images even in low-light conditions.
  • Durable Build: Aircraft-grade aluminum construction guarantees resilience against impacts and rough handling.
  • Weatherproof Performance: Nitrogen purging and O-ring seals offer reliable waterproof and fog-proof capabilities.
  • Unmatched Warranty: The unlimited, unconditional lifetime warranty offers peace of mind, underlining Vortex’s commitment to customer satisfaction.

Disadvantages

While the Vortex Crossfire II 2-7×32 Scout Scope boasts numerous advantages, it’s also important to consider its drawbacks to get a full picture of its performance.

  • Lens covers lack durability, which may compromise long-term protection.
  • The capped reset turrets, while protective, can be cumbersome for quick adjustments in the field.
  • Some users have expressed concerns over weight, noting it adds noticeable heft to their setup.
  • The scope’s compatibility with various rifles is broad, yet specific mounting setups may require additional investment.
